技术文摘
编程语言三巨头的衰落之谈
2024-12-31 00:32:17 小编
编程语言三巨头的衰落之谈
在编程领域的长河中,曾经有被视为“三巨头”的编程语言,它们在特定的时期光芒万丈,引领着技术的潮流。然而,随着时间的推移,它们也面临着衰落的迹象。
这“三巨头”分别以其独特的优势在不同的领域和时期占据着重要的地位。其中一种语言以其简洁高效的语法和广泛的应用场景,成为了许多开发者的首选;另一种则凭借强大的底层控制能力和系统级编程的优势,在操作系统和硬件相关开发中独树一帜;还有一种以其丰富的库和良好的跨平台特性,在快速开发和大规模项目中表现出色。
然而,技术的发展日新月异,新的编程语言和框架不断涌现,给这“三巨头”带来了巨大的冲击。云计算、大数据、人工智能等新兴领域的崛起,需要更高效、更灵活、更适应特定需求的语言。相比之下,这“三巨头”在某些方面显得有些力不从心。
一方面,它们的语法和架构在长期的发展中逐渐变得复杂和臃肿,导致学习成本增加,新开发者望而却步。另一方面,它们的更新迭代速度相对较慢,无法及时跟上技术发展的最新需求。
社区的活跃度也是影响其发展的关键因素。随着新兴语言社区的活跃和创新,“三巨头”的社区相对显得冷清,新的库和工具的开发也不如以前那么频繁。
但我们不能因此就完全否定这“三巨头”的价值和贡献。它们曾经为编程领域奠定了坚实的基础,培养了一代又一代的优秀开发者。即使在衰落的过程中,它们在一些传统领域仍然有着广泛的应用和不可替代的地位。
编程语言的发展如同生物的进化,有兴起就有衰落。但无论如何,“三巨头”在编程历史中的地位永远不会被磨灭,它们所积累的经验和智慧将继续为未来的编程语言发展提供借鉴和启示。
- TrufunPlato专业版UML2.x建模工具优势深度剖析
- Rose和PowerDesigner两款UML建模工具对比
- Visual Studio 2010架构设计功能深度解析
- 13个优秀UML建模工具软件获专家推荐
- JPA 2.0与Hibernate缓存方法差异(一)
- Perl术语汇编内容简介
- Perl时间处理函数用法畅谈
- 三大Perl变量用法解析
- .NET、Mono、Java及C++性能测试大比拼
- Perl变量中Perl纯变量用法揭秘
- Ruby on Rails开发初体验,跑起来吧
- Perl数组概念在Perl变量中的详细解析
- Ubuntu10.04上Tomcat配置的黄金搭档
- Perl变量中Perl关联数组用法解析术语汇编
- Perl内部函数使用的深入解析